Our LONG thesis on McDonald’s is focused on three key points:

REPLAY | LONG MCD BLACK BOOK PRESENTATION - Chart 1 Slide 5

MCD has given up a lot of share to competitors as they have made many self-inflected wounds. We think that with the new CEO and the right initiatives in place they will reverse this trend, and steal back the share they lost.

REPLAY | LONG MCD BLACK BOOK PRESENTATION - Chart 2 slide 36

Sales trends have been dismal over the last few years, and if you had to choose one thing to blame it on it would MCD’s lack of value. MCD has drifted away from providing value to their customers, but they are returning to the value message now with national advertising.

REPLAY | LONG MCD BLACK BOOK PRESENTATION - Chart 3 slide 56

The menu was getting too complicated, it is very apparent that as the menu increases in size, sales decline.

REPLAY | LONG MCD BLACK BOOK PRESENTATION - Chart 4 slide 63

Reducing CAPEX is going to be a big accelerator of growth. We used SBUX as an example, once they cut CAPEX, focused on their current stores and closed underperforming ones, you see a drastic increase in EBITDA growth. We expect to see the same from MCD as they close stores and reduce CAPEX.

REPLAY | LONG MCD BLACK BOOK PRESENTATION - Chart 5 Slide 78

We see very minimal downside in the stock given it has been trading so far below its peers for the last 3-5 years.
